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
23293834 56445730907 06952493 572102
749217660 5318632
749217660 5318632
4764006308 196989 756676499 53596615
All about undefined
Interested in learning more?
749217660 5318632
4764006308 196989 756676499 53596615
See more
75678219 48623 73296887973
337587714 44 25155
See more
318055 984566554 35
85454017 16866187 153 77
See more